Understanding the Basics of Freelance Bookkeeping
What is Freelance Bookkeeping?
Freelance bookkeeping refers to offering accounting and financial record-keeping services independently rather than as a full-time employee of a company. Freelance bookkeepers typically work with multiple clients, handling their financial transactions while providing insights and advice to help businesses manage their finances efficiently. The role often includes tasks such as managing accounts payable and receivable, payroll, bank reconciliations, and preparing financial statements. This flexible work arrangement appeals to many professionals seeking autonomy and varied experiences within the accounting field. For those considering a career in this area, understanding the nuances of freelance bookkeeping is essential for success.
Essential Tools for Bookkeepers
An effective freelance bookkeeper requires a robust set of tools to manage financial data accurately and efficiently. Here are some essential tools every freelance bookkeeper should consider:
- Accounting Software: Software like QuickBooks, Xero, or FreshBooks provides indispensable functionalities such as invoicing, expense tracking, and financial reporting.
- Cloud Storage Solutions: Services like Google Drive or Dropbox enable secure storage and sharing of financial documents with clients.
- Time Tracking Apps: Tools such as Toggl or Harvest help track billable hours across different projects and clients.
- Communication Platforms: Effective communication tools like Slack or Zoom facilitate interaction with clients and team members.
- Spreadsheet Software: Mastery of Excel or Google Sheets is critical for managing budgets, forecasts, and custom reports.
Key Skills Every Freelance Bookkeeper Must Have
To thrive as a freelance bookkeeper, individuals need a unique set of skills that combine technical knowledge and interpersonal capabilities. Here are key skills necessary:
- Attention to Detail: Ensuring accuracy in financial records is crucial for maintaining client trust.
- Technical Proficiency: Familiarity with various accounting software is essential for seamless service delivery.
- Organizational Skills: Managing multiple clients and their specific needs requires exceptional organizational abilities.
- Communication Skills: Strong verbal and written communication skills help convey financial information clearly to clients.
- Problem-Solving Abilities: The capability to address financial discrepancies and offer solutions is invaluable.
Setting Up Your Freelance Bookkeeping Business
Choosing Your Niche in Bookkeeping
Identifying a niche is a crucial step in establishing a successful freelance bookkeeping business. Specializing in a particular industry, such as e-commerce, healthcare, or real estate, allows bookkeepers to leverage their expertise and provide tailored services to their clients. Understanding specific financial regulations, tax laws, and common practices within a niche enhances the value offered to clients and can lead to stronger reputation and a more loyal customer base. Additionally, analyzing market demand within niches can significantly influence potential income by aligning services with client needs.
Legal Requirements and Certifications
Freelance bookkeepers must understand the legal requirements for operating their business, which may include registering the business, obtaining necessary licenses, and maintaining compliance with local tax laws. A business license might be necessary, depending on the jurisdiction and the scope of services offered. Furthermore, obtaining certifications such as Certified Bookkeeper (CB) or a license as a Certified Public Accountant (CPA) can enhance credibility and attract more clients. Continuous education related to tax laws and bookkeeping standards is also vital to remain compliant and competitive in the industry.
Creating an Effective Business Plan
Developing a comprehensive business plan lays the foundation for a successful freelance bookkeeping endeavor. It should include:
- Executive Summary: Outline the vision, mission, and unique value proposition of the business.
- Market Analysis: Research the target market and analyze competitors to identify strengths, weaknesses, opportunities, and threats (SWOT analysis).
- Service Offerings: Define the range of bookkeeping services provided, including pricing structures and service packages.
- Marketing Strategy: Develop a strategy for attracting and retaining clients through networking, online presence, and promotional campaigns.
- Financial Projections: Create realistic financial forecasts, including startup costs, projected income, and expenses for the first few years of operation.
Finding Clients for Your Freelance Bookkeeping Services
Networking Strategies to Attract Clients
Networking is a powerful way for freelance bookkeepers to build relationships and attract clients. Engaging in local business groups, attending industry conferences, or participating in professional associations can provide opportunities to meet potential clients. Joining online communities, such as LinkedIn groups or accounting forums, also offers platforms to showcase expertise, share valuable insights, and expand professional connections. Additionally, cultivating relationships with accountants or financial advisors can lead to referral opportunities.
Using Social Media for Client Engagement
Utilizing social media platforms can significantly enhance visibility and promote services. Sharing content related to financial tips, industry news, or client success stories showcases expertise and helps build trust with potential clients. Platforms such as LinkedIn, Facebook, and Instagram allow bookkeepers to engage directly with their audience, answer questions, and participate in relevant discussions. Consistent use of social media helps maintain an active online presence, and can turn followers into clients over time.
Building a Professional Website
A professional website serves as a cornerstone for any freelance bookkeeping business. It provides a platform to present services, share testimonials, and publish valuable content that positions the bookkeeper as an authority in the field. Essential features of a successful website include:
- Service Descriptions: Clear explanations of services offered, highlighting any niche specializations.
- Client Testimonials: Positive feedback and case studies from past clients to establish credibility.
- Blog or Resource Section: Regularly updated content that provides insights and helpful information enhances SEO and draws visitors to the site.
- Contact Information: Easily accessible contact details or inquiry forms make it simple for clients to reach out.
- Portfolio Showcase: Examples of client work, if applicable, demonstrate capabilities and success stories.
Managing Your Workflow and Client Projects
Best Practices for Organizing Client Files
Efficient organization of client files is paramount for maintaining professionalism and productivity. Implementing a systematic approach to file management not only ensures compliance but also enhances workflow efficiency. Some best practices include:
- Standardized Naming Conventions: Use consistent and descriptive file names to make documents easily identifiable.
- Folder Structures: Create a hierarchical folder system that organizes documents by client and then by project type.
- Version Control: Maintain a version control system to track changes and ensure that the most current documents are being used.
- Regular Backups: Schedule regular backups of client files to prevent data loss and ensure recovery in case of technical failures.
Time Management Tips for Freelancers
Freelancers often juggle multiple clients and projects, making effective time management essential. Strategies to optimize time utilization include:
- Set Clear Goals: Establish both short-term and long-term goals for client projects to maintain focus.
- Prioritize Tasks: Use tools like the Eisenhower Matrix to differentiate between urgent and important tasks.
- Limit Distractions: Designate specific work hours and minimize interruptions to maintain concentration.
- Use Technology: Employ project management tools like Trello or Asana to track progress and deadlines effectively.
Automating Routine Bookkeeping Tasks
Automation can significantly enhance efficiency and accuracy in bookkeeping tasks. By utilizing technology, freelance bookkeepers can streamline repetitive processes, allowing them to focus on more strategic activities. Examples of automation in bookkeeping include:
- Automated Invoicing: Use accounting software to automatically generate and send invoices to clients at scheduled intervals.
- Recurring Transactions: Set up recurring bills and payments to reduce manual entry and ensure timely processing.
- Expense Tracking: Encourage clients to use expense tracking apps that sync directly with accounting software for easier management.
- Financial Reports: Automate the generation of regular financial reports to provide insights without manual intervention.
Evaluating and Growing Your Freelance Bookkeeping Business
Measuring Your Performance and Success
Regularly evaluating business performance is essential to ensure growth and sustainability. Key performance indicators (KPIs) can provide valuable insights into areas that need improvement. Metrics to consider measuring include:
- Client Retention Rate: Track the percentage of clients who continue to utilize services over time.
- Revenue Growth: Monitor monthly or quarterly revenues to assess business health.
- Profit Margins: Evaluate profit margins to ensure that expenses are aligned with income.
- Time Spent per Task: Analyze how much time is spent on different tasks to identify areas for efficiency improvement.
Expanding Your Service Offerings
As a freelance bookkeeper, expanding service offerings can attract new clients and increase revenue streams. Consider introducing complementary services such as:
- Tax Preparation Services: Offer tax filing services or consult clients regarding tax strategies.
- Financial Consulting: Provide advisory services that go beyond bookkeeping, helping clients strategize for growth.
- Budgeting and Forecasting: Assist clients in budget preparation and financial forecasting to optimize resource allocation.
- Payroll Services: Streamline payroll processing and management for clients, providing convenience and compliance.
Continuing Education and Professional Development
In the evolving landscape of finance and accounting, continuous education is vital for freelance bookkeepers to maintain a competitive edge. Engaging in professional development opportunities can take various forms, including:
- Certifications and Courses: Pursue additional certifications or online courses to enhance knowledge and expertise in areas such as tax law, advanced accounting software, or management accounting.
- Industry Conferences: Attend industry conferences to network and learn about the latest trends and technological advancements.
- Webinars and Workshops: Participate in webinars and workshops that provide insights from industry experts and practical skills.
- Professional Associations: Become a member of professional organizations like the American Institute of Professional Bookkeepers to access resources and networking opportunities.